What do those words and letters mean? Coronary artery disease or CAD, MI or myocardial infarction (heart attack), arrhythmias-dysrhythmais may indicate acute problems by how the heart beats, cardiac arrest the heart not functioning, angina is heart pain, arteriosclerosis is loss of elasticity of arterial walls, becoming thick with heart disease.

Heart medicines; Digitalis identified as an inotropic drug, (affecting the energy or force of a muscle contraction). Diuretics used to excretion urine for patients with heart failure, reduces fluid overload. ACE inhibitor, (angiotensis-converting enzyme) vasodilator, effective in patients with high blood pressure. BETA Blockers reduces your blood pressure, improves blood flow, slows heart by blocking adrenaline.
